Output 7dae45571645c84043a61d1797d445f95ab99ed0b2e222d4ead1b1ca23671c60:0

value
23209589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3eac6b39f66e3740e5fbe85638252ace1e827926 OP_EQUALVERIFY OP_CHECKSIG
address
16iPSmPtyDDK8MgBccnpX8oUwjytFd19Nm
transaction
7dae45571645c84043a61d1797d445f95ab99ed0b2e222d4ead1b1ca23671c60
spent
true